The definition of TTG [In under 100 words] - Click Travel

The acronym TTG stands for the Travel Trade Gazette which was founded by Leslie Stone and Ted Kirkham back in 1953 as a weekly travel trade newspaper in the UK & Ireland – the world’s oldest travel trade newspaper.

Headquartered in London, TTG provides travel trade news and features to its audience of 18,670 every Thursday.

Furthermore TTG host the annual prestigious awards the Top 50 travel agencies and TTG Awards in which the crème de crème of the travel industry are recognised and celebrated.


About Author:

Sergio Cabrera-Howell